Goodyera repens (L.) R. Br.
(Creeping Lady’s-tresses)

Interactions where Goodyera repens is the victim or passive partner (and generally loses out from the process)

The following relationships have been collated from the published literature (see 'References').

flower flower is pollinated or fertilised by adult Bombus bumble bees or humble bees & cuckoo bees Hymenoptera: Apidae Orchids of Britain & Ireland: a field and site guide, Harrap, A. & S., 2009

flower flower is pollinated or fertilised by adult Lasioglossum base-banded furrow bees Hymenoptera: Halictidae Orchids of Britain & Ireland: a field and site guide, Harrap, A. & S., 2009

leaf (live) live leaf is parasitised by amphigenous uredium Pucciniastrum goodyerae Creeping Ladies Tresses Rust, Creeping Lady’s Tresses Rust Pucciniales: Pucciniastraceae Microfungi on Land Plants: An Identification Handbook, Ellis, M.B. & J.P., 1997

root (live) live root is mycorrhizal host of live mycelium FUNGI true fungi Orchids of Britain & Ireland: a field and site guide, Harrap, A. & S., 2009
